MUSIC club

Year: 2023
Total area: 85 m2
Ceiling height: 2,6 m
Location: Kaliningrad, Russia

This project marks a continuation of our collaboration with a familiar client, affording us the creative latitude to explore new realms of design. Our canvas? A compact space measuring 17.9 by 4.7 meters, devoid of natural light and characterized by a modest ceiling height of just 2.6 meters.
INSPIRATION
Our mission within these confines was clear: to fashion a private music sanctuary where friends and family could gather, a refuge for post-work jam sessions and weekend concerts in an intimate setting. With our clients, vibrant souls in their fifties who've chosen to embrace their youthful passions, we endeavored to harness the power of design to transport them back in time, evoking the spirit of their 20s when the stage was their playground.
Drawing inspiration from the chic club aesthetics of the 1980s, prevalent in Western locales, we embarked on a journey to recreate an era of pulsating energy and electric ambiance.
IN PROGRESS
The concept struck a chord with our clients, and thus, the transformation began. Incorporating quintessential elements of retro design, we introduced glass blocks to infuse the space with a subtle luminosity, serving as both a nod to nostalgia and a geometric counterpoint to the dynamic carpet pattern. Polished veneered panels adorned the ceiling, cleverly employed to visually expand the perceived height of the confined space.

Warm chocolate and terracotta tones envelop the interior, imparting a sense of depth and intimacy, while vintage furnishings—chairs, armchairs, and lamps—add authentic flair to the retro narrative. At the bar, a circular illuminated mirror feature takes center stage, casting a luminous glow, while adjacent hangs a round painting of identical proportions, a cherished gift from dear friends.
In MUZ Club, time bends and memories stir, as design becomes a vessel for relieving cherished moments and embracing the boundless spirit of youth
